ST. CLAIR COUNTY, Ill. – St. Clair County is bringing back its county fair Thursday after a 12-year hiatus. The event, which has been rebranded as Fair St. Clair, will run through Aug. 1 at the Belle Clair Fairgrounds Park in Belleville.
The return of the fair features a combination of classic attractions and new infrastructure, including carnival rides, games, food trucks, and live music. A central feature of the reboot is the return of stock car racing on a newly constructed dirt track at the fairgrounds.
